I have had the same problem. 2001 diagnosed with
microadenoma of the pituitary, nonn-existent
testosterone, secondary hypercalcemia. Told the pit
tumor was no problem and to get a scan every year. at
that time it was 2.0 mm.

2002 same tumor 2.5 mm

2003 MRI NO TUMOR. Yippee! I guess it reabsorbed?

2004 MRI Pit Tumor, 3mm.

2005 MRI scheduled this week. Everyone seems to think
this is no problem. But wass diagnosed with
hypogonadism in 2002, endocrinopathy in 2004, have the
chronic fatigue thing, brain fog, flushing, diarrhea,
heart palpitations and wheezing. Some of the attacks
are just like a diabetic attack. Way hungry, cold
sweat, very weak and shaky, lasts about an hour. then
total fatigue for about three days.

Guess we will wait and see what the next MRI says.
